Knights of the Zodiac: Characters From The Movie Compared To The Original Anime Saint Seiya


The film adaptation of the famous anime Knights of the Zodiac landed in theaters on May 24. For the occasion, we have concocted a small comparison between the main characters of the series and those of the feature film.

The Knights of the Zodiac, a live adaptation of the famous animated series that made Club Dorothée happy, landed in cinemas on May 24.

The plot follows Seiya, a teenager with a strong character. The latter is used to participating in fights to earn enough to survive on the streets, while looking for his sister who has been kidnapped.

During a fight, he unwittingly taps into unsuspected mystical powers and finds himself propelled into a world where he will encounter knights in armor, drawing their power from an ancient magical training and Athena, a reincarnated goddess who needs his protection. If he wants to survive, he will have to face his destiny and sacrifice everything to take his rightful place among the Knights of the Zodiac.

SEIYA

Seiya is the hero and main character of the Knights of the Zodiac. He is the Bronze Knight of Pegasus. His most common combat technique is the Pegasus Meteors. Mackenyu lends him his features in the film adaptation. Seiya is one of the 88 knights (12 Gold Knights, 24 Silver Knights and 48 Bronze Knights) fighting to protect the Goddess Athena. They draw their strength from the Cosmos, an energy comparable to Ki.

SIENNA / ATHENA

Sienna (Saori in the anime) is the reincarnation of the Goddess of Wisdom Athena, a central figure in the history of the Knights of the Zodiac. Since mythological times, Athena has defended peace in the world, returning to Earth to protect humanity from the attacks of the various Gods eager to seize the Earth and subjugate it. She is played by Madison Iseman in the film.

KIDO

Mitsumasa Kido (his name in the anime) is Saori/Sienna’s grandfather. The latter adopted him and took him to Japan after finding Aiolos of Sagittarius dying in the Sanctuary. He is also the president of the Graad Foundation, created for the protection of Athena. In the feature film, Mitsumasa was renamed Alman Kido. He is camped by Sean Bean. He is behind the recruitment and training of Seiya among the Knights of the Zodiac.

NERON / IKKI OF THE PHOENIX

Phoenix Ikki, renamed Nero in the live action adaptation, is one of the 48 Bronze Knights tasked with protecting the Goddess Athena. However, Ikki/Nero possesses an arrogant and tormented personality, torn between good and evil. He has a fierce hatred towards Kido and the Graad foundation. Nero is one of 100 Foundation orphans sent around the world to find armor. He is also considered to be the most powerful of the Bronze Knights thanks to his power of resurrection. In the film, he is portrayed by Diego Tinoco.

MARINE

Marine is a female knight of Athena and mentor to Seiya. She wears a characteristic mask that hides her face, like all those who serve the Goddess. She is dressed in the silver armor of the Eagle. She trained the hero hard to make him a worthy knight. Caitlin Hutson hides under the mask of this character in the feature film.

CASSIOS

Cassios is a formidable adversary that Seiya must face to obtain the Pegasus armor. In the anime, it is a colossus measuring more than 2m50. He is portrayed by Nick Stahl in the live adaptation.
